Event Sales Manager As the Event Sales Manager you will report to National Director of Sales with overall accountability to the VP of Event Sales & Business Development. While you will collaborate with the operations team to ensure seamless event transitions the primary focus is seeking new sales opportunities consulting with clients on all event details to ensure smooth managing revenue documentation and maintaining accurate financial records.

What youll be doing:

  • Develop plan and sell events aiming to exceed monthly and annual sales objectives
  • Create and implement sales initiatives and strategies to meet and surpass KPI standards
  • Establish and nurture relationships with repeat clients through regular outreach and followups
  • Identify new business opportunities through proactive outbound efforts
  • Build and maintain relationships with local DMCs event planners CVBs and hotels
  • Collaborate with the National DOS and GM on sales and marketing initiatives
  • Maximize revenues using upselling techniques and strategic sales approaches
  • Ensure accurate and timely weekly and monthly financial reporting. Analyze financial variances and initiate corrective actions as needed
  • Provide timely proposals tailored to client needs including menu selections beverage preferences and overall event planning
  • Schedule and execute site tours ensuring clients receive comprehensive and engaging experiences
  • Understand FOH and BOH operational procedures as they relate to events
  • Oversee the accurate of events from start to finish maintaining strong communication with the venue team
  • Manage time efficiently handling multiple tasks and adapting quickly to changing priorities
  • Spearhead BEO meetings and collaborate staffing schedules with operations
  • Remain flexible in approach to meet evolving business needs and requirements
  • Deliver outstanding guest service throughout all stages of the sales process including postevent followups for repeat business and referrals
  • Actively participate in local professional networking events and follow up on leads
  • Be proficient in POS systems Tripleseat Microsoft Office and Wisely
  • Ensure all events adhere to Punch Bowl Social brand standards and operational excellence

What were looking for:

  • Minimum of 3 years in restaurant or hotel event sales with a proven track record in eventspecific sales
  • Experience in event operations (a plus!
  • Extensive understanding of the market and industry trends
  • Proven experience working in highvolume fastpaced environments for at least 3 years
  • Familiarity with event operations and the ability to adapt to varying schedules based on event volume
  • Ability to accommodate and work schedules that align with restaurant and bar volume demands
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Strong math aptitude for financial reporting and budget management
  • Experience in managing leading and motivating a team of employees
